About Barack Obama Leadership Academy
Barack Obama Leadership Academy is a public elementary school in Detroit, MI, part of Barack Obama Leadership Academy. Barack Obama Leadership Academy serves approximately 311 students, and covers grades Kindergarten-8th, and has a 19.4:1 student-teacher ratio. Barack Obama Leadership Academy has a current MySchoolScout rating of 3.8 out of 10 and ranks #2,946 of 3,192 schools in MI.
Structured state assessment records for Barack Obama Leadership Academy show 12% math pro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2022) and 17% reading/ELA proficiency (multi-year average, 2009-2022).

What Parents Should Know
Barack Obama Leadership Academy is a charter school: publicly funded, but run with more independence than a traditional district school. Many charters are built around a specific model or focus, so it's worth understanding this one's mission, how enrollment works, and how it differs from the district schools nearby.
51% of students at Barack Obama Leadership Academy were chronically absent in the 2022-23 school year, above the national average. Chronic absenteeism means missing 15 or more school days, and at high rates it drags on classroom pacing for everyone. Ask what the school does to help families get kids to class consistently.
